Output 85c50a544fc4eb761f5489656174683a4faec58640498382a927236fc46d8860:1

value
505863
script pubkey
OP_0 OP_PUSHBYTES_20 82516a1a12a0b1df6a98aaa978b372d836ff46ba
address
bc1qsfgk5xsj5zca765c425h3vmjmqm073463hpaq5
transaction
85c50a544fc4eb761f5489656174683a4faec58640498382a927236fc46d8860
confirmations
197472
spent
true